Subject: Brightlane divestiture — quick update

Team, we've signed the letter of intent to sell the Brightlane unit to Corvana Group. Deal should close next quarter, pending diligence. Please keep messaging consistent: no changes for customers until close. Marisol will coordinate the transition workstreams and reach out to each of you this week. Before you brief your teams, read the note below.

internal memo for tagef-hadup: Gross margin on Ulaath came in at 15 percent against a plan of 5 percent. Only 7 of the 120 pilot accounts renewed Ulaath, so a churn review is set for October 15.

Handover note — Marla to Dev

Quick one before I'm off: the Brightgrove franchise agreement with Tilloway Kitchens is nearly signed. Legal cleared the territory clause; only the fit-out schedule is open. Keep Priya in the loop — she's handled all the back-and-forth. Before circulating to department heads, read the note below first.

board note of tagug-hahag: Praionax Logistics is in early talks to buy Julaxek Group for about $36.3 million. The Julmir launch date is March 1, and nothing goes to the press before then.

Spare hardware for the Lorrinsdale campus is kept in Storage Room 2C, behind the facilities desk on Level 1. The room holds replacement monitors, docks, cables, and loaner laptops. Items may only be released against a signed request form, and the stock sheet on the shelf must be updated at the time of issue. Keep the door shut whenever unattended; it does not lock automatically. To unlock Storage Room 2C, enter the code below.

door code, tagep-yahaf: bdg-MXKGXI-35155284

## Changed defaults

Heads up: the Ledgerline tax-rate lookup cache now defaults to a 15-minute TTL instead of 24 hours. Turns out rates in the Veldt County sandbox were going stale mid-demo, which was embarrassing. Eviction is now LRU rather than FIFO, and the cache warms on boot. If you're reviewing, check that nothing hardcodes the old TTL. The new defaults land as follows.

deployment values, bajop-taweg:
holwyn:
  log_level: debug
  metrics_host: metrics.holwyn.zemvarsys.internal
  pool_size: 32